Dartford Station is well-equipped to make your travel experience comfortable. The ticket office is open from early morning until late evening throughout the week, and ticket machines are readily available, ensuring you can easily collect tickets purchased online. For those with accessibility needs, there are induction loops, step-free access, accessible toilets, and ticket machines. The station is vigilant about security, with CCTV in operation, and it holds a Secure Station accreditation.
Refreshment facilities include a café and vending machines for quick drinks and snacks. For those industrious mornings, there's an ATM located right outside. However, if you're looking for a quiet space to unwind, note that there is no designated waiting room or First-Class Lounge at Dartford.

The station provides the vital amenities needed for a smooth journey. Although Irlam lacks a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for easy online ticket collection. For those wondering about accessibility, the station provides partial step-free access, with tactile paving only on platforms 2 and 3. Assistance can be sought on the platform through trained conductors, offering an additional layer of support to ensure you catch your train without a hitch. However, travelers with specific mobility needs should note the absence of accessible ticket machines and waiting rooms, alongside the limited facilities such as no accessible taxis or wheelchairs available on site.
In terms of safety and security, the presence of CCTV offers some peace of mind, though it's worth mentioning that the station experiences a shortage of facilities for cyclists, as there are no bicycle storage spaces available. While there are some seating areas, comforts like Wi-Fi, refreshment facilities, or shopping options are not present. Onward travel from Irlam is well-supported thanks to its strategic transport links. Bus services frequent both sides of Liverpool Road, facilitating easy connections to Warrington, Manchester, or Eccles. If rail services are interrupted, rail replacement buses are available with pickup points located conveniently on Liverpool Road, about 350m from the station entrance. For those looking to continue their journey by taxi, services can be arranged through Cab4You, ensuring onward travel is straightforward and flexible.
